Netflix is funding a yearlong fellowship for writers and filmmakers with disabilities to help launch their work in the entertainment industry. Each awardee will receive $55,000 to make their short with an experienced crew and support themselves as part of the Visionary Fellowship. In addition, the program will provide access to health insurance, marketing support and money for travel and access needs. This is the largest investment of any studio to try to include perspectives from people with disabilities. Netflix will fund the effort through its Fund for Creative Equity, the program will be run by the Inevitable Foundation, a nonprofit that invests in writers and filmmakers with disabilities.
